2008 Election Candidates and Candidate Survey Responses               back to main Candidate page

Candidate Survey Responses – On The Issues – Each Question, All Candidates

17. Are you committed to maintaining the Arizona Cardinals summer training camp in Flagstaff? Do you view the partnership with the Chamber and NAU on this issue as a priority or not a priority?
Mayor Joseph Donaldson
I am committed to maintaining the Arizona Cardinals summer training camp in Flagstaff and I do view the financial partnership with the Chamber and Northern Arizona University as beyond a priority but an imperative.

Sara Presler-Hoefle
Yes, I am committed to maintaining the training camp in Flagstaff.  I used to work conferences at Northern Arizona University with the Arizona Cardinals as residents in my building.  I think that the training camp boosts our local economy and promotes jobs, tourism, and community activities.  Hosting the Arizona Cardinals is a tradition we should continue to celebrate in Flagstaff.  We have to make sure that we maintain a good relationship with the Arizona Cardinals, because this tradition has a positive economic effect on our City.  And, it is a lot of fun!

Karla Brewster
Yes, I am committee to keeping the Cardinals here in Flagstaff.  They bring in a lot of $$$ to Flagstaff.  Because of the dollar, tourist and local interest in the training camp, it should be a priority to keep this partnership with NAU as both entities benefit.

Coral Evans
I think that having the Arizona Cardinals summer training camp here in Flagstaff is a positive thing for the community, both economically and image-wise.  I do feel however that we need to contain to seek out and expand these types of possibilities/partnerships.

Morgan Hagaman
I am committed to keeping the Cardinal’s in Flagstaff.  This program is a big positive for the community and needs to stay in Flagstaff.  Our local businesses prosper because of this, which only helps Flagstaff.

John McCulloch
Yes, I consider the partnership a positive one and would do nothing to diminish it.  I must confess that I have been a lifetime Giants fan.

Micole Shorty
Absolutely, I think it is imperative that we continue to provide the opportunity to expose our youth to the positive role models that are on the team.

Al White
I think it has a place in our economic program, bringing visitors and the team here.  I would like to see the Cards do a scrimmage with another NFL team in the Dome.  I view the relationship as worthwhile marketing but feel we need to be vigilant for expansion or new marketing ideas- is there a way to track results- every advertising dollar should generate eight dollars in return- who is monitoring?  Who is planning?  It is an opportunity for Chamber, NAU, & CVB to partner but it is a relatively small priority for new tourism development.
